Opel Zafira Tourer

Opel’s ‘Zesty’ Zafira  When Opel launched the very first Zafira back in 1998 it came to the market with a truly innovative seating system called ‘Flex-7’ – due to its felxible 7-seat layout. Never before had a car manufacturer been able to seat up to 7 people in a car that was no longer than the average 5-seat family car at the time. As a result, Opel (and it’s sister brand Vauxhall) could not produce the Zafira quick enough to satisfy demand throughout Europe. Kia Picanto

New Kia Picanto The Kia Picanto first found fame when it was launched in 2004, as the Korean brand’s smallest and most affordable new car. The Picanto offered buyers style, equipment and space, as well as impressively low running costs. That Picanto was replaced in 2011 with the incoming version quickly gaining momentum in a sparsely populated city car market. However, the latest model has to contend with newer rivals such as the Skoda Citigo, Volkswagen Up! and Ford Ka, as well as the stylish Renault Twingo and the practical Hyundai i10.
